Skip to content

Commit e8ece11

Browse files
authored
Replace Sleeping with Archived (#902)
* Replace `Sleeping` with `Archived` * Keep `wakeup` as an alias for `unarchive`
1 parent 238e876 commit e8ece11

3 files changed

Lines changed: 12 additions & 10 deletions

File tree

internal/cmd/db_wakeup.go

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-15,9 +15,10 @@ func init() {
1515
}
1616

1717
var wakeUpDbCmd = &cobra.Command{
18-
Use: "wakeup <db-name>",
19-
Short: "Wake up a database",
18+
Use: "unarchive <db-name>",
19+
Short: "Unarchive a database",
2020
Args: cobra.ExactArgs(1),
21+
Aliases: []string{"wakeup"},
2122
ValidArgsFunction: dbNameArg,
2223
RunE: func(cmd *cobra.Command, args []string) error {
2324
cmd.SilenceUsage = true
@@ -33,7 +34,7 @@ var wakeUpDbCmd = &cobra.Command{
3334

3435
func wakeupDatabase(client *turso.Client, name string) error {
3536
start := time.Now()
36-
s := prompt.Spinner(fmt.Sprintf("Waking up database %s... ", internal.Emph(name)))
37+
s := prompt.Spinner(fmt.Sprintf("Unarchiving database %s... ", internal.Emph(name)))
3738
defer s.Stop()
3839

3940
if err := client.Databases.Wakeup(name); err != nil {
@@ -42,6 +43,6 @@ func wakeupDatabase(client *turso.Client, name string) error {
4243
s.Stop()
4344
elapsed := time.Since(start)
4445
invalidateDatabasesCache()
45-
fmt.Printf("Waked up database %s in %d seconds.\n", internal.Emph(name), int(elapsed.Seconds()))
46+
fmt.Printf("Unarchived database %s in %d seconds.\n", internal.Emph(name), int(elapsed.Seconds()))
4647
return nil
4748
}

internal/cmd/group.go

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-112,8 +112,9 @@ var groupsCreateCmd = &cobra.Command{
112112
}
113113

114114
var unarchiveGroupCmd = &cobra.Command{
115-
Use: "wakeup <group-name>",
116-
Short: "Wake up a database group",
115+
Use: "unarchive <group-name>",
116+
Short: "Unarchive a database group",
117+
Aliases: []string{"wakeup"},
117118
Args: cobra.ExactArgs(1),
118119
ValidArgsFunction: groupArgs,
119120
RunE: func(cmd *cobra.Command, args []string) error {
@@ -185,7 +186,7 @@ func createGroup(client *turso.Client, name, location, version string) error {
185186

186187
func unarchiveGroup(client *turso.Client, name string) error {
187188
start := time.Now()
188-
s := prompt.Spinner(fmt.Sprintf("Waking up group %s... ", internal.Emph(name)))
189+
s := prompt.Spinner(fmt.Sprintf("Unarchiving group %s... ", internal.Emph(name)))
189190
defer s.Stop()
190191

191192
if err := client.Groups.Unarchive(name); err != nil {
@@ -194,7 +195,7 @@ func unarchiveGroup(client *turso.Client, name string) error {
194195
s.Stop()
195196
elapsed := time.Since(start)
196197
invalidateGroupsCache(client.Org)
197-
fmt.Printf("Woke up group %s in %d seconds.\n", internal.Emph(name), int(elapsed.Seconds()))
198+
fmt.Printf("Unarchived group %s in %d seconds.\n", internal.Emph(name), int(elapsed.Seconds()))
198199
return nil
199200
}
200201

internal/turso/databases.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-342,7 +342,7 @@ func (d *DatabasesClient) Wakeup(database string) error {
342342
url := d.URL(fmt.Sprintf("/%s/wakeup", database))
343343
r, err := d.client.Post(url, nil)
344344
if err != nil {
345-
return fmt.Errorf("failed to wakeup database: %w", err)
345+
return fmt.Errorf("failed to unarchive database: %w", err)
346346
}
347347
defer r.Body.Close()
348348

@@ -352,7 +352,7 @@ func (d *DatabasesClient) Wakeup(database string) error {
352352
}
353353

354354
if r.StatusCode != http.StatusOK {
355-
return fmt.Errorf("failed to wakeup database: %w", parseResponseError(r))
355+
return fmt.Errorf("failed to unarchive database: %w", parseResponseError(r))
356356
}
357357

358358
return nil

0 commit comments

Comments
 (0)